Machine Shop Hazards You Can’t Afford to Ignore
Machine shops are inherently risky due to the presence of rotating equipment, high-speed cutting tools, sharp edges, heat sources, flammable materials, and electrical hazards. Identifying these risks is the first step in reducing them.
Common Hazards in Machine Shops:
-
Rotating Machinery Hazards: Lathes, mills, and drill presses can cause entanglement, crushing, and amputations if not guarded.
-
Flying Debris: Metal chips, shavings, and sparks pose eye injury risks.
-
Noise Hazards: Prolonged exposure to loud equipment can cause permanent hearing loss.
-
Chemical Exposure: Solvents, lubricants, and coolants can cause respiratory and skin issues.
-
Slips, Trips, and Falls: Poor housekeeping often leads to these common accidents.
-
Ergonomic Injuries: Repetitive motions and awkward postures cause musculoskeletal disorders.

The Ultimate Machine Shop Safety Checklist (Daily, Weekly, Monthly)
Implementing a detailed checklist ensures accountability and systematic hazard mitigation. Here’s a categorized breakdown:
Daily Checklist
-
Inspect all machine guards and interlocks
-
Ensure PPE availability (gloves, goggles, aprons, face shields, earplugs)
-
Clean oil spills and metal debris immediately
-
Verify all emergency stops are functional
-
Ensure flammable items are stored in fire-resistant cabinets
-
Check first aid kit supplies
Weekly Checklist
-
Inspect electrical cords and outlets for damage
-
Test fire extinguishers and emergency lighting
-
Audit tool condition and calibration
-
Ensure SDS (Safety Data Sheets) are up to date and accessible
Monthly Checklist
-
Conduct a complete facility walk-through for hazard spotting
-
Review training logs and refresher training needs
-
Inspect ventilation and dust extraction systems
-
Conduct lockout/tagout (LOTO) drills

Personal Protective Equipment (PPE) Requirements for Machine Shops
Personal Protective Equipment (PPE) serves as the last line of defense against machine shop hazards. But PPE only works when it is used correctly, consistently, and maintained properly.
Mandatory PPE Items:
-
Safety Glasses or Face Shields: Protect against flying metal chips, dust, and sparks.
-
Cut-Resistant Gloves: Essential when handling raw materials and sharp tools—but should never be used around rotating machinery.
-
Hearing Protection: Use earplugs or earmuffs in high-decibel areas.
-
Steel-Toe Boots: Prevent crush injuries from dropped tools or heavy stock.
-
Flame-Resistant Clothing: For welding or working near high-temperature equipment.

Best Practices for Operating Machinery Safely
Machine operation protocols must go beyond instruction manuals. They should be ingrained into every worker’s muscle memory. Here are key best practices:
1. Pre-Operational Checks
-
Confirm that the area is clear of obstructions
-
Inspect machine components (belts, blades, clamps)
-
Check lubrication and fluid levels
2. During Operation
-
Never bypass guards or tamper with safety devices
-
Use two-handed controls or foot switches when available
-
Keep hands and clothing away from moving parts
-
Focus entirely—no multitasking or distractions
3. Post-Operation
-
Turn off and unplug machines before maintenance
-
Clean up chips, dust, and debris from work surfaces
-
Tag and report any malfunction immediately

Fire and Electrical Safety Protocols in Machine Shops
Machine shops have a high fire risk due to flammable liquids, sparks from grinding, and electrical malfunctions. Here’s how to create a fire-safe workspace:
Fire Safety Checklist:
-
Store flammable liquids in OSHA-approved cabinets
-
Keep fire extinguishers marked and within reach
-
Regularly inspect for oil and chemical leaks
-
Prohibit open flames or smoking near hazardous areas
Electrical Safety Tips:
-
Use ground-fault circuit interrupters (GFCIs)
-
Replace frayed wires immediately
-
Ensure equipment is grounded properly
-
Conduct annual electrical inspections

Lockout/Tagout (LOTO) and Machine Guarding – Your First Line of Defense
One of the most critical and frequently cited OSHA violations in machine shops involves improper Lockout/Tagout procedures and lack of proper machine guarding.
Lockout/Tagout Essentials:
-
Always de-energize machines before maintenance
-
Use locks and tags with employee identification
-
Train all affected and authorized employees
-
Conduct periodic audits of the LOTO program
Machine Guarding Guidelines:
-
Guards must prevent hands from reaching danger zones
-
Use adjustable barriers or light curtains for complex setups
-
Ensure guards are secure and never bypassed
Citation: OSHA Lockout/Tagout Standard – 29 CFR 1910.147

Frequently Asked Questions
How often should machine shop safety training be conducted?
At least annually, with additional refresher training after incidents or introduction of new equipment.
Is PPE required even for short tasks?
Yes. Hazard exposure can occur in seconds, and PPE should always be used where risk exists.
Can a small machine shop skip OSHA compliance?
No. All employers must comply, regardless of size. OSHA provides guidance for small businesses too.
